Wimauma, FL Radon Mitigation and Testing
This Hillsborough County community in the Tampa Bay Metro sits atop Florida's phosphate-rich deposits, where limestone bedrock and sandy soils create the region's generally low but variable radon conditions. While testing data for zip code 33598 remains limited, Florida's typically warm climate and slab-on-grade construction usually result in lower radon accumulation. Homeowners should still consider testing, especially in properties with enclosed garages or crawl spaces.

Wimauma Radon Facts
Key details about the radon risk profile for Wimauma and the 33598 zip code area.
Wimauma and the 33598 zip code are located in Hillsborough County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of 2. A radon zone of 2 predicts an average indoor radon screening level between 2 and 4 pCi/L. The EPA recommends testing every home regardless of zone classification.
